Source: Canva Introduction In 2018, Google AI researchers came up with BERT, which revolutionized the NLP domain. Later in 2019, the researchers proposed the ALBERT (“A Lite BERT”) model for self-supervised learning of language representations, which shares the same architectural backbone as BERT.

Human pose estimation refers to the process of inferring poses in an image. Essentially, it entails predicting the positions of a person’s joints in an image or video. This problem is also sometimes referred to as the localization of human joints.
